Bristot Cortina is the brand most ice-cream parlours use in Germany.
It is mild and has a spicy and dense crema.
It proves that using first-class Robusta coffees and giving them the optimum roast can produce better results than many of the much praised Arabica coffees. The name Cortina is also speaks for itself. Bristot produces a wonderful coffee with a slightly nutty flavour and a dense and full-bodied crema.
